    The rooftop pool is small, no hot tub, only 3 umbrellas underneath a 100 degree sun, they give you a refrigerator but no microwave in the room, they're friendly when they notice you but if they don't notice you right away then you're kind of stuck listening to their personal conversations for a bit as you awkwardly try to get their attention...they automatically charge an 18% gratuity at the bars but still offer an additional tip line for people that couldn't say what kind of beer they had on tap when asked. Half of the taps were empty when we ordered them, and the view from the window was a grey wall. Our friend had a good view, but she also had to deal with a 4:00 AM construction crew waking her up and keeping her up despite the ear plugs the hotel provided. The breakfast said complimentary, but when you go downstairs to get it, there is a sign that says to pay for what you take up at the check-in stand. It seems like a good attempt for a new, edgy, chic hotel, but in application it's got a ways to go...we were in the pool in the evening, and although there is no sign informing when it closes, a random security guard showed up and decided that rather than using words, he just gestured a lot and found his way over to the overlook and waited for us to leave. We asked if the pool was closed for the night, and he just nodded. It was weird. I'm not sure who is in management here, but they have a long way to go as far as efficiency. I could get better information and service from a Holiday Inn at half of the price.
